Dorito Chicken Casserole
Dorito Chicken Casserole is a delightful dish that combines shredded chicken, creamy sauces, and crunchy Doritos, making it a perfect comfort food for any family gathering. This casserole is not only easy to prepare but also packed with flavors that will leave everyone asking for seconds. Serve it hot, and watch it disappear in no time!
Ingredients
- 2 cups cooked shredded chicken
- 1 can cream of chicken soup
- 1 cup sour cream
- 1 cup shredded cheddar cheese
- 1 bag of Doritos (about 9 ounces)
- 1 can diced green chilies
- 1 teaspoon taco seasoning
- ½ cup milk
- Salt and pepper to taste
- Chopped green onions for garnish

Servings and Cooking Time
This recipe serves 6 people. Preparation time is approximately 15 minutes, and cooking time is around 35 minutes.
Nutritional Value
The nutritional value for one serving (1/6 of the casserole) is approximately 450 calories, 20g fat, 35g carbohydrates, and 30g protein. This is based on standard ingredient measurements and may vary based on specific brands.
Step-by-Step Cooking Process
- Preheat your oven to 350°F (175°C).
- In a large mixing bowl, combine shredded chicken, cream of chicken soup, sour cream, and taco seasoning.
- Add diced green chilies and milk, mixing until well combined.
- Layer half of the crushed Doritos in the bottom of a greased baking dish.
- Spread the chicken mixture evenly over the Doritos.
- Top with half of the shredded cheese.
- Add the remaining crushed Doritos on top of the cheese layer.
- Sprinkle the rest of the cheese over the Doritos.
- Bake in the preheated oven for 30-35 minutes until bubbly and golden brown.
- Remove from the oven and let it cool for a few minutes before serving. Garnish with chopped green onions.

Alternative Ingredients
You can substitute cooked shredded chicken with rotisserie chicken for quicker preparation. Additionally, use Greek yogurt instead of sour cream for a healthier option. For a vegetarian version, replace chicken with black beans or tofu.
Serving and Pairings
This casserole pairs beautifully with a fresh salad or steamed vegetables. Serve it with salsa or guacamole on the side for an extra kick. It also goes well with rice or corn on the cob.
Storage and Reheating
Store any leftovers in an airtight container in the refrigerator for up to 3 days. You can also freeze the casserole for up to 2 months. To reheat, bake in the oven at 350°F (175°C) until warmed through, or microwave individual portions until hot.
Cooking Mistakes
- Using too much liquid can make the casserole soggy.
- Not crushing the Doritos finely enough may affect the texture.
- Overcooking can lead to a dry dish.
- Using low-fat cheese may not melt properly.
- Skipping the layer of Doritos at the bottom can result in a less flavorful base.
Helpful Tips
- For extra crunch, add more crushed Doritos on top before baking.
- Let the casserole cool slightly before serving for easier slicing.
- Add chopped bell peppers for added flavor and nutrition.
- Experiment with different cheese varieties for unique flavors.

FAQs
Can I make Dorito Chicken Casserole ahead of time?
Yes, you can prepare the casserole a day in advance, cover it, and refrigerate it. Bake it just before serving for best results.
What can I substitute for cream of chicken soup?
You can use cream of mushroom soup or make a homemade version using chicken broth and a roux.
Is this dish kid-friendly?
Absolutely! The combination of cheesy flavors and crunchy Doritos makes it a hit with kids.
Can I use other types of chips?
Yes, feel free to experiment with different flavored chips like nacho cheese or Cool Ranch for a twist.
How do I know when the casserole is done?
The casserole is done when the cheese is bubbly and golden brown, and the edges are slightly crisp.
